Output 860ba02fc5515dc9e9ea39d2410198e3c245acdba1dd5f7ca99b03bdec65b4ae:2

value
8697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0a6834df25c80efc9a20e52c9aef6c18461a82 OP_EQUAL
address
3Bp9Pw1CbsgLJVnLpnzAxngxrqEkVAn1Wf
transaction
860ba02fc5515dc9e9ea39d2410198e3c245acdba1dd5f7ca99b03bdec65b4ae
spent
true